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9360732 675857873 14868
36323398670 40831229153
36323398670 40831229153
12940185014 0641964423 4169 372
All about undefined
Interested in learning more?
36323398670 40831229153
12940185014 0641964423 4169 372
See more
7613822371 52286060 78866
067 56 810678
See more
653460 92 862952
66925 46200 3383
See more